According to a study by the World Association of Mobile Operators GSMA ("Base Station Planning Permission"), Croatia is one of only four countries in Europe (along with Romania, Portugal and Slovakia) in which public discussion and consultation with local government bodies are not mandatory. However, in contrast to Croatia, in the three mentioned countries a building permit is mandatory, so local government authorities and/or the local community can still influence the locations of base stations, either directly or indirectly through spatial planning documents.
In 2009, the Ministry of Construction and Spatial Planning of Croatia abolished the until then valid obligation to obtain building and location permits. Antenna masts, first only on the roofs of existing buildings, and a little later those on the ground were included in "simple buildings" which, according to the Ordinance on Simple and Other Buildings and Works (Official Gazette 79/14), can be built without a building permit. Croatia is an exception in Europe in this respect, and as antenna masts are exempted from spatial planning documents in Croatia by the Decree of the Government of the Republic of Croatia, this type of regulation results in uncritical installation of antennas which, with an increased risk to health population, results in enormous devastation of space. Thus, unlike other European countries, telecom operators have the exceptional privilege of choosing technical and technological solutions that maximize their profits, because the permitted limits of electromagnetic emissions are high enough that in practice they are impossible to exceed. Antennas placed ten meters from someone's window or balcony are given permission to work without problems, and the Regulatory Agency (HAKOM) states that 90% of installed base stations have measured radiation levels. below 10% of the permitted value.
